Anyone who has done a t5 swap
I finished my swap a few days ago and have noticed that the trans is a little lower on the left and like an inch closer to the driver seat then passenger. Is that normal?

The body mounts on the car that the bracket bolts to are not in plane. One side is lower than the other. A stock Merkur bracket takes up this difference. Some aftermarket brackets don’t account for the difference in the body. You may have to shim your bracket/ mount or both.

Re: Anyone who has done a t5 swap
Yes, the T-5 tilts to the left more than the T-9. I recall struggling with this a bit the first time I installed a T-5 - it just seemed like it wasn't meant to go in there. Ultimately I just let it go where it wanted to go, shimming the transmission X-member to get the angles right. Then check right to left run-out to make sure the engine/transmission in aligned with the differential.

Re: Anyone who has done a t5 swap
My second XR had a T5 swap when I bought it and can confirm that it orients more to the left side. Once I got used to it I preferred it because other than the shifter feeling better, 5th took less reaching than it does on the T9 for my driving position (seat all the way back with a slight lean backwards).
If it bothers you, you could always get/make a shifter that leans to the right a bit.
